Effect of Manipulation of Dietary Rotifer Bacterial Flora on the Intestinal Bacterial Flora of Japanese Flounder

Abstract

Effect of manipulation of dietary rotifer Brachionus plicatilis bacterial flora on the intestinal bacterial flora of Japanese flounder Paralichthys olivaceus larvae was investigated. Manipulation was done by disinfecting rotifer eggs to reduce viable bacterial counts and then by inoculating hatched rotifers with non-sucrose fermenting Vibrio splendidus strain V-15 to make the bacterium dominant in the rotifers. Flounder larvae were fed the manipulated rotifers and intestinal bacterial flora of the fish was monitored. The dominant intestinal bacterial flora of the flounder became Vibrio spp. These results indicate that intestinal bacterial flora of flounder can be artificially controlled by manipulating bacterial flora in diets.
